Output 1d590a3f36d687f5d8dafd0f8808c2df8ca145c0cab1daedd2e5cadaf7066014:3

value
95477
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a26907e270e357e6d0132ba0b34e56bca69b63f2 OP_EQUAL
address
3GVmDHfXPkKPRW9Huts4P9JMigDV8ihFWU
transaction
1d590a3f36d687f5d8dafd0f8808c2df8ca145c0cab1daedd2e5cadaf7066014
confirmations
209899
spent
true